Structured logging is the practice of logging application and server errors or access events in a well-structured and consistent format that can be easily read, searched, and analyzed by any application or an interested individual.
Structured logging formats log data so it can be easily searched, filtered, and processed to enable more advanced analytics. The standard format for structured logging is JSON, although other formats can be used instead.
Structured logging ensures log events can be easily parsed, which subsequently makes it easier to process log files for business intelligence or analytics purposes.
The most common structured logging format is JSON since it is the standard message format for every message parsing between systems and within applications.
The problem with log files is they are unstructured text data. This makes it hard to query them for any sort of useful information. As a developer, it would be nice to be able to filter all logs by a certain customer # or transaction #.
Text-based logs are a series of text-based messages, one for each logged event, with a timestamp included. Generally, these text-based messages are strings, and theyre intended to be human-readable.
Structured logs are simple to parse in your log management system but challenging to use without a log management solution. Unstructured and semi-structured logs are simple to read by humans but can be challenging for machines to extract.
